Created for the Amazon Prime platform, ‘Mirzapur‘ is a Hindi-language action crime thriller TV series produced by Excel Entertainment. The highly anticipated third season of the cult series is set to release on July 5. Watch the trailer here.
The thunderous 2-minute 38-second trailer of ‘Mirzapur 3′ takes the viewers back to the lawless town of Kaleen Bhaiya. It sets an intense stage for a gripping tale filled with violence, politics, drama, sex, crime, chaos, and vengeance.

The recent trailer of ‘Mirzapur 3’ shows Guddu Pandit, portrayed by Ali Fazal, geared up and ready to challenge Mirzapur’s kingpin, Kaleen Bhaiya. The rivalry between them promises to take fans on a riveting journey of confrontation and power shifts.
The first season of ‘Mirzapur‘ premiered on Amazon Prime Video in November 2018, garnering massive appeal. The second season followed in 2020.
Pankaj Tripathi’s portrayal of ‘Kaleen Bhaiya,’ the powerful mafia lord of Mirzapur, and Divyendu Sharma’s portrayal of his hot-headed son, Phoolchand Tripathi a.k.a Munna Bhaiya, have been widely appreciated by the audiences.
The series’ raw and intense depiction of human emotions, power struggles, and compelling storytelling of the dark and gritty world of Mirzapur has made it to become one of the most-watched web series in India.
In addition to that, ‘Mirzapur’s‘ rustic charm and memorable dialogues contributed significantly to its popularity among viewers.
Details of Mirzapur 3: Cast & Production
Written by Apurva Dhar Badgaiyann, Avinash Singh Tomar, and Vijay Narayan Verma. Directed by Gurmmeet Singh and Anand Iyer, the cast includes Pankaj Tripathi as Akkhandanand Tripathi, Ali Fazal as Guddu Pandit, Rasika Duggal as Beena Tripathi, Shweta Tripathi as Golu Gupta, Harshita Gaur as Dimpy Pandit, Isha Talwar as Madhuri Yadav Tripathi, Rajesh Tailang as Ramakant Pandit, Sheeba Chaddha as Vasudha Pandit, and Vijay Varma as Bharat Tyagi.
The series is produced by Excel Entertainment, a production company co-founded by film producer Ritesh Sidhwani and actor-director-producer Farhan Akhtar in 1999. Excel Entertainment is known for films such ‘Madgaon Express‘, ‘Dil Dhadakne Do, ‘Gully Boy,’ and ‘Dil Chahta Hai.’
